Transaction 3069dfc6f343e8d11181fddca60733d25065932a980913554a3e402e8376b6ce

1 Input
2 Outputs
  • 3069dfc6f343e8d11181fddca60733d25065932a980913554a3e402e8376b6ce:0
  • value  523433
    address  3HEKsuVeUgdnoRpavRwHBgJKnwCJFvMdpx
  • 3069dfc6f343e8d11181fddca60733d25065932a980913554a3e402e8376b6ce:1
  • value  4790756
    address  bc1qd7umz4drx93ygl0tkuzm4a2xr7tfls6z7a5zpz